For anyone looking to perform Umrah must firstly observe and follow strict guidelines in accordance with the Muslim faith, although Umrah itself is not obligatory such as Hajj it is an act of virtue and highly rewarded.
Umrah can be performed almost all year round with no specific dates and no requirements to travel as part of a group, however there are certain times when you cannot travel for Umrah mostly during Hajj season and immediately after Ramadan and around 2 months after Hajj.

Group bookings are normally cheaper and offer a greater deal of flexibility in regards to booking and arranging, group bookings on airlines are generally sold well in advance usually from 6-10 months of your preffered travel dates. These type of bookings can be arranged though specialist travel agents and require a small deposit and you dont usually have to provide the traveller names until a couple of ways of the travel date. Not all airlines offer these type of bookings, currently the most popular airlines offering group bookings is Saudi Airlines, Turkish Airlines, British Airways, Gulf Air, Oman Air, Etihad Airways. PIA also offer special rates for saudi however they dont currently offer group discounts and travellers will need to connect via 3 major airports in Pakistan. UK airport facilities – Prayer rooms and Wash Areas
Most UK airports offer multi faith prayer rooms and wudu(ablution) and wash areas making it easy for Umrah and Hajj passengers to accommodate their needs prior to their pilgrimage.
Manchester Airport – Terminal 2 & 3 offer prayer room, changing room and Wudu Facilites.
Birmingham Airport – Main terminal building next to departures have prayer room and wash facilities.
London Heathrow – Departure terminals from 2-5 all have prayer room and wash facilities.
